Research of Edge Detection Algorithm Based on Canny Algorithm and Hough Transform

Article Preview

Abstract:

In order to solve the difficulty of low contrast feature extracting between labeled features and background, a new method combined the Hough transform and Canny algorithm is put forward for tensile test using the video extensometer, and a new algorithm edge detection is also obtained based on Canny an feature region tracking as well. The algorithm has proved to be a high positioning accuracy and computational efficiency in the test.
